The Lost Temple of Eshara

Once upon a time, in the land of Akhil, sat a small yet thriving kingdom called Tornel. Surrounded by towering mountains and flowing rivers, the kingdom was known for its abundant natural resources and resilient people.
In Tornel, there was a legend of an ancient temple called 'Eshara'. The Eshara was a temple of immeasurable wealth, filled with gold, precious gemstones, and ancient secrets. The tale of the Eshara temple was passed down from generation to generation, each elder embellishing it with their imagination, adding an extra layer of charm.
Erik, a young and fearless lad of Tornel, was always captivated by the legend of Eshara. His father, the village blacksmith, would retell the exciting tale he had heard from his own father, during the cold winter nights, stirring Erik's curiosity more and more.
One day, Erik decided to undertake the journey in search of the lost temple. Determined, he packed supplies and farewells, ready to embark on the uncertain journey. The villagers admired Erik’s bravery, but they also feared for his safety. Many brave hearts had ventured to seek the temple but had not returned. Nevertheless, he set off with his father’s sword, mother’s blessings, and the undying spirit to find the lost temple of Eshara.
His first hurdle was the vast Dessani desert. With each step, the unforgiving sun appeared to be harsher. It was an arduous pursuit; Erik was thirsty and fatigued, but his conviction was unflinching. Finally, he crossed the scorching desert, arriving at the foot of the ominous Wallalan mountains.
From cold desert nights to treacherous mountain paths, Erik faced everything with gusto. Along the way, he encountered a pack of wolves, an avalanche, and more troubles than he had ever imagined. Despite succumbing to injuries, his determination did not wane. He found new friends in his journey, a shepherd who guided him through the correct path, a falcon who would bring him food, and a wise, old tree beneath which he would find shelter.
After paying the toll of his sweat and blood, his journey brought him face to face with the ancient scriptures which were said to reveal Eshara's location. It was a language long forgotten. However, Erik had a piece of parchment that his father had given him. Erik had discovered that it was a cipher to decode the scriptures' ancient language. With exhaustive work, the scriptures revealed their secret, directing him to the hidden path leading to Eshara.
With a pounding heart, he treaded the path that led him to the magnificent temple. The sight of Eshara was awe-inspiring. The golden dome reflected the sun's rays, making it look like a divine beacon of light, the intricate carvings on the stone walls narrating the stories of ancient deities, and the never-ending silence seemed to echo the secrets of centuries. The image etched in front of him surpassed all the verbal illustrations his father had given him.
He entered, with trepidation and wonderment coursing through his veins. Racks upon racks of gold, jewels, and scrolls of wisdom met his eyes. Erik had found, Eshara. But amidst the opulence, an old shrine caught his attention. He realized that Eshara was not merely a treasure trove but a testament to Tornel's rich history, culture, and the knowledge of the ancestors.
Erik returned to his village with the same courage he had left with, holding not gold but a wealth of knowledge inscribed on the ancient scrolls. His homecoming was filled with joy and relief, a hero's welcome awaited him. The legend of the Lost Temple of Eshara ceased to be a legend, becoming an inspiration for generations to come.
Erik's story reminds us that the destination matters, but it is the journey that shapes us. That knowledge is the true wealth, not gold or gems. And, that the desire to reveal the truth and embrace the knowledge of the past can sometimes lead to breathtaking rewards.
